The Heartland Vets family is growing, and we are excited to welcome a Veterinary Surgeon to join our friendly, supportive team. This 12-month fixed term contract, covering maternity leave, offers a fantastic opportunity to be part of a true mixed animal practice in the heart of Highland Perthshire.
While our preference is for a Mixed Animal Veterinary Surgeon, we are also happy to consider applications from Small Animal Vets who feel they would be a great fit. Working across our two branches, you will enjoy the variety and scope of cases that mixed practice brings, with the full support of an experienced and collaborative team.
The full time hours for this role consist of 40 hours per week Monday - Friday with a 1 in 5 out of hours rota (1 weeknight a week and 1 in 5 weekends) with no additional Saturday mornings and a Day Off in lieu after your weekend on call. A flexible approach to part-time hours is also considered.
We offer a flexible approach to working hours as we know that everyone has demands and priorities outside of their career and we want to make it easy for you to strike the right balance. Many of our staff members already take advantage of our flexi working approach, and although ideally, we would prefer a full time Veterinary Surgeon to fill the role; for the right candidate we would consider part time hours.
Both our branches are stocked with the usual toys including Digital X-ray & Ultrasound. We also have an Ovacyte Faecal Analyser, Stance Analyser, PRP therapy kit, Brand New Bull Fertility testing equipment and Motorised Equine Dental Equipment among other things. Across both practices we have a strong team of 6 Vets, supported by 3 registered veterinary nurses, 1 student veterinary nurse and a Practice Manager.
We are a close-knit team that enjoy social outings, as well as the time we spend together in practice, and have a very friendly client base. Aberfeldy and Pitlochry are a brilliant base to access the beautiful Scottish Highlands as well as offering plenty of local walks, close by Munros and a great area for anybody who enjoys outdoor water sports such as kayaking and paddleboarding.
